Title: Kirill Alexsandrovich Bezugly: Innovator in Data Storage Solutions
Introduction
Kirill Alexsandrovich Bezugly is a notable inventor based in Saint-Petersburg, Russia. He has made significant contributions to the field of data storage, holding a total of six patents. His work focuses on improving the efficiency and effectiveness of data management systems.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, one is titled "Systems and methods for object migration in storage devices." This patent describes a method for storing data that involves obtaining object usage data from multiple storage devices. It determines object clusters based on access patterns and facilitates the migration of objects between storage devices to optimize performance. Another significant patent is "Tuning data storage equipment based on comparing observed I/O statistics with expected I/O statistics." This technique involves generating an observed I/O statistics profile during input/output transactions and comparing it to an expected profile. The results of this comparison dictate whether the data storage equipment operates in a normal or remedial state, ensuring optimal performance.
Career Highlights
Kirill has worked with prominent companies in the technology sector, including EMC IP Holding Company LLC and Dell Products Inc. His experience in these organizations has allowed him to develop and refine his innovative ideas in data storage solutions.
